LEAP Documents:
LEAP Documents provide details to implement legislative intent per language in appropriations bills. LEAP assists in the development and maintenance of these documents and publishes them at the direction of fiscal staffs.

K-12 LEAP Documents
The first LEAP Documents were developed in the late 1970s to implement the state funding formula for K-12 school districts. Since then, K-12 LEAP Documents have included salary schedule details, district-specific salary allocations details, Special Education allocation details, and Complex Needs allocation details.

Capital LEAP/Other Documents
Capital LEAP Documents typically include details to apportion capital appropriations and details of lands transfers. These details currently include: appropriations for projects for the Wildlife and Recreation Program; parcels in the Trust Land Transfer Program; and appropriations for projects in the Aquatic Lands Enhancement Grant Program.

Transportation LEAP Documents
Transportation LEAP Documents include legislative approved funding for transportation improvement and preservation projects. This includes highway, ferry, rail, and local road projects. These lists are referenced in Transportation budget bills and are created by the transportation fiscal committees.

Other LEAP Documents
Other LEAP Documents may include lists or schedules of expenditure items referenced in legislation. Examples include Cost of Living Increases, Employee Health Benefits, and Authorizations for Information Technology Projects.
